Scope
GB/T 4096.2-2022 is the English-translated version of 产品几何技术规范(GPS) 楔体 第2部分:尺寸与公差标注.
GB/T 4096.2-2022 gives the drawing rules for wedges, the angular size elements that are not cones and that appear all over machine structures as sloping and tapering features. Dimensioning comes first: the characteristics of a wedge, and the combinations of features and dimensions a designer may select to define one, so that the marking matches the function of the part instead of over-defining it. Tolerancing follows, covering how tolerances are attached to those dimensions. An informative annex places the document within the GPS matrix model, showing which links of the specification and verification chain it affects. Truncated wedges are the form described, for brevity, but the rules apply to the other forms as well. Part 2 of the GB/T 4096 series. The need for the document comes from a change in the vocabulary itself: the newer generation of GPS standards redefined and reclassified angular size elements, dropped the term prism and gathered them all under wedge, which left the older dimensioning and tolerancing practice pointing at concepts that no longer exist. A drawing made on the old habits can be read two ways, and an angular feature measured differently from the way it was specified is an argument waiting to happen. Introduction
Wedge is a type of angular dimension element other than cone, which is widely used in machine structure. With the new generation of product geometric specifications
The relevant definitions and provisions in the original standards are no longer applicable. For example, in GB/T 38762.3-2020, the angle dimension elements are
Redefine and classify, cancel the concept of "prism", collectively referred to as "wedge". The standard of wedge dimensioning method has been lacking, and the traditional tolerance standard
Note that it is impossible to give clear instructions on the surface shape requirements of the wedge, which can easily cause uncertainty and affect product functions.
At the same time, ISO 2538-1.2014 and ISO 2538-2.2014, which have been technically revised internationally, replaced ISO 2538.1998 "Product Specifications".
Geotechnical Specification (GPS) Prism Angle and Slope Series". GB/T 4096-2001 is equivalent to ISO 2538.1998.in order to
The technical content is consistent with the international standard, and GB/T 4096 is now divided into two parts for publication.
The formulation and revision of GB/T 4096 not only helps to unify the concept of product geometric technical specification (GPS), but also provides the dimensions and geometry of wedges.
The labeling method can effectively reduce the uncertainty caused by the application of size specification control, which is helpful for effectively improving processing efficiency and process quality, and promoting
It is of great significance to optimize the full-cycle management of product quality.
GB/T 4096 "Product Geometric Specifications (GPS) Wedge" consists of two parts.
--- Part 1.Angle and slope series. A series of angles and slopes are specified for general purpose wedges designed to reduce the
The number of tools, gauges and measuring instruments required for the production of a workpiece.
--- Part 2.Dimensions and tolerances. The specified features and dimensions of the wedge, as well as the dimension and tolerance labeling method, aim to meet the
Functional requirements, reducing uncertainty.

4 Dimensioning of wedges
4.1 Characteristics of the wedge
In order to define the wedge, the features and dimensions in Table 1 can be selected for labeling in combination to meet the functional requirements of the wedge.
Table 1 Features and dimensions of wedges
Characteristic and Dimension Alphabet Symbols
Annotation example
Preferred method Optional method
feature
Wedge Ratio C 1.2.835641 -
Wedge angle beta 20° -
Wedge slope S 1.2.747477 36.4%
size
Height of large end of wedge body H - -
Height of small end of wedge h - -
Height Hx at a given cross section - -
Wedge big end thickness T - -
Wedge small end thickness t - -
Thickness Tx at a given cross section - -
Wedge length L - -
Length Lx at a given Hx or Tx cross-sectional position - -
